Commit Graph

  • 4a67e02639 Maybe fixed a lot of bugs in DownloadRedditVideoService, DownloadMediaService and GlideImageGetter. Fix gfycat video not playing when opening in compact layout. Alex Ning 2020-11-06 19:33:45 +08:00
  • 979ff84f46 Add Red Screen Of Death to display crash dialog. Alex Ning 2020-11-06 15:06:53 +08:00
  • 0201a661b2 Fix image preview not available. Fix gif autoplay. Alex Ning 2020-11-06 14:50:36 +08:00
  • 50f5612a14 Fix ViewPager2 swipe sensitivity in other activites. Alex Ning 2020-11-06 12:12:07 +08:00
  • 4d1668d0a8 Use haptic feedback instead of vibration in swipe action. Alex Ning 2020-10-30 09:04:07 +08:00
  • b4fa21be08 Version 4.1.0-beta4. v4.1.0-beta4 Alex Ning 2020-10-28 17:53:47 +08:00
  • bad79c8c7d Chnage the animation for random subreddit and post. Update Credits info. Alex Ning 2020-10-28 17:51:33 +08:00
  • d86adb7236 Update translation contributions. Alex Ning 2020-10-28 17:28:25 +08:00
  • 5770393498 Fix blanck white background in MainActivty after returning from SearchActivity. Alex Ning 2020-10-28 16:28:19 +08:00
  • 06fdd12f0c Deleting search history is now available. Alex Ning 2020-10-28 10:25:25 +08:00
  • fbddc73918 Hiding subreddits in popular and all is now available. Alex Ning 2020-10-28 10:11:27 +08:00
  • 1e5d70cfd8 Fix some issues in toolbars. Alex Ning 2020-10-28 09:13:55 +08:00
  • 84e4dd09c3 Add an option to filter subreddits in popular and all. Alex Ning 2020-10-28 08:59:57 +08:00
  • e1b0b568ec Giving awards to comments. Fix some bugs. Alex Ning 2020-10-26 23:43:52 +08:00
  • 6710c44ff9 Version 4.1.0-beta3. v4.1.0-beta3 Alex Ning 2020-10-24 10:51:30 +08:00
  • c6e2b78c40 Fix color of some icons. Alex Ning 2020-10-24 00:04:25 +08:00
  • 9b65b27d56 Fix immersive interface in ViewMultiRedditDetailActivity on Android 11. Alex Ning 2020-10-23 22:56:15 +08:00
  • d090a21f9d Remove legacy layout files. Alex Ning 2020-10-23 20:39:49 +08:00
  • fe82d15963 Rename PostGalleryTypeViewHolder to PostWithPreviewTypeViewHolder. Alex Ning 2020-10-23 20:37:35 +08:00
  • 05adf5f128 Restore PostTextTypeViewHolder. Alex Ning 2020-10-23 20:30:29 +08:00
  • 6f403e89cc Remove PostTextTypeViewHolder. Alex Ning 2020-10-23 20:26:03 +08:00
  • 7c38857ee8 Combine some ViewHolders in PostRecyclerViewAdapter to prevent lag. Alex Ning 2020-10-23 19:53:07 +08:00
  • ddebd6086d Fix an issue in respect subreddit recommended comment sort type. Dirty workaround for sensitive swipe sensitivity in ViewPager2 in MainActivity. Alex Ning 2020-10-23 17:53:30 +08:00
  • 01f15625a3 Version 4.1.0-beta2. v4.1.0-beta2 Alex Ning 2020-10-20 08:33:07 +08:00
  • 840a10f636 Fix an issue of respecting subreddit recommended comment sort type. Fix a layout issue. Alex Ning 2020-10-20 00:17:58 +08:00
  • 5787a1f7ca Respecting subreddit recommended comment sort type is available. Alex Ning 2020-10-19 22:54:28 +08:00
  • 966f41f3b6 Add Miscellaneous settings. Rearange settings. Add an option: Respect Subreddit Recommended Comment Sort Type. Alex Ning 2020-10-19 18:03:49 +08:00
  • 1283ad62bb Fix DrawerLayout in MainActivity has extra background color in immersive interface on Android 11. Alex Ning 2020-10-19 12:13:43 +08:00
  • 658af22c04 Fix layout issue in non-immersive interface. Rename ThemePreviewActivity to CustomThemePreviewActivity. Alex Ning 2020-10-19 11:38:48 +08:00
  • b2732f1d79 Load low-resolution videos in data saving mode. Selecting video quality for Reddit videos is now available. Alex Ning 2020-10-18 11:44:10 +08:00
  • a6f2899b75 Fix crash in anonymous mode in MainActivity. Alex Ning 2020-10-16 11:12:22 +08:00
  • 79392bbeae Fix cannot download gfycat and redgifs videos. Fix fetching gfycat and redgifs videos failed in PostRecyclerViewAdapter and CommentAndPostRecyclerViewAdapter. Show progress bar when downloading reddit videos. Alex Ning 2020-10-16 10:24:08 +08:00
  • d23af6981a Show progress when downloding images and gifs. Alex Ning 2020-10-15 23:39:05 +08:00
  • 6284de74fe Remove test notifications. Alex Ning 2020-10-14 23:33:09 +08:00
  • db818d8ca8 Fix media cannot be opened by clicking the download finished notification. Fix random post or subreddit still showing after users go back from FetchRandomSubredditOrPostActivity. Alex Ning 2020-10-14 22:13:46 +08:00
  • 2f94ef3f9a Fix NSFW posts showing in SearchResultActivity when NSFW is disabled. Hide NSFW subreddit results in SearchResultActivity if NSFW is disabled. Alex Ning 2020-10-14 16:02:55 +08:00
  • 232ea91d32 Show correct karma in ViewUserDetailActivity. Show a warning if nsfw is enabled while the user is over_18 in ViewUserDetailActivity. Alex Ning 2020-10-14 12:03:20 +08:00
  • 24ae2d85a2 Show correct karma in the navigation drawer in MainActivity. Alex Ning 2020-10-14 07:57:19 +08:00
  • d6d4e230a9 Update karma in the navigation drawer in MainActivity. Alex Ning 2020-10-14 07:39:34 +08:00
  • 64d56f930d Version 4.1.0-beta1. v4.1.0-beta1 Alex Ning 2020-10-14 00:11:53 +08:00
  • 86a3614fd7 Add some translations. Fix TabLayout Title in ViewSubredditDetailActivity. Alex Ning 2020-10-13 23:44:50 +08:00
  • b8783c2488 Add go to subreddit, go to user, and random to FAB options. Alex Ning 2020-10-04 17:13:39 +08:00
  • 2b6f04a283 Random post and subreddit is available. Alex Ning 2020-10-04 16:55:19 +08:00
  • 4f19bd83aa Add two options: go to user and go to subreddit in FABMoreOptionsBottomSheetFragment. Alex Ning 2020-10-04 11:24:50 +08:00
  • 60fdb813c0 Show a warning if nsfw is disabled and the subreddit is nsfw. Alex Ning 2020-10-01 00:34:23 +08:00
  • 13bed5d234 Don't search nsfw users when nsfw is off. Alex Ning 2020-09-30 23:15:32 +08:00
  • 773c82a2b7 Don't search nsfw subreddits when nsfw is off. Alex Ning 2020-09-30 22:58:38 +08:00
  • 6e4519ef93 Display search history in SearchActivity. Save suggested sort type and nsfw info in database for SubredditData. Fix an issue in parsing posts. Alex Ning 2020-09-29 22:19:54 +08:00
  • 8dd4759035 Add credits for national flag icons. Alex Ning 2020-09-29 14:18:48 +08:00
  • d7f85cb471 Add translation contributors in Settigs->About->Translation. Alex Ning 2020-09-29 00:09:33 +08:00
  • f5320c1e60 Fix Gallery posts not showing preview image. Alex Ning 2020-09-28 19:50:14 +08:00
  • ec7636e313 Rename Crosspost parent to View crosspost parent to differentiate with Crosspost in ViewPostDetailActivity. Alex Ning 2020-09-28 10:03:48 +08:00
  • 60108462ce Giving award is available. Giving award is not tested because I don't have Reddit Coins. Currently all the award ids are hardcoded. Alex Ning 2020-09-28 09:56:58 +08:00
  • ca19c566c3 Long press the Floating Action Button to see more options. Alex Ning 2020-09-27 17:06:55 +08:00
  • 62a457a868 Data Saving Mode is available. Alex Ning 2020-09-27 16:02:10 +08:00
  • c4f8c91944 Parse all the previews in a post to prepare to add data saving mode. Load lower resolution preview if the current preview require 65MB memory. Alex Ning 2020-09-27 12:15:48 +08:00
  • 3ce0d41b5c Fix minor issue in PostRecyclerViewAdapter. Alex Ning 2020-09-26 17:47:40 +08:00
  • b47422fd75 Animate layout changes in item_post_compact.xml. Alex Ning 2020-09-26 10:10:51 +08:00
  • 428734bdde Setting swipe action threshold is available. Alex Ning 2020-09-25 23:38:31 +08:00
  • 878328c01c Customizing bottom app bar and fab in ViewSubredditDetailActivity is available. Alex Ning 2020-09-25 19:05:17 +08:00
  • 8764852f6e Changing option count of the bottom app bar in MainActivity is available. Alex Ning 2020-09-25 16:46:24 +08:00
  • f33d4dbc61 Customizing the bottom app bar in MainActivity is available (Changing option count is not available right now. Alex Ning 2020-09-25 16:35:27 +08:00
  • 1b983c1ff8 Add options to customize FAB. Alex Ning 2020-09-25 15:39:48 +08:00
  • b6ebcf1c4c Add options to customize bottom app bar. Alex Ning 2020-09-25 12:08:17 +08:00
  • 73c4ead2c0 Add favorite subreddits to the navigation drawer. Add favorite and subscriptions header to the navigation drawer. Alex Ning 2020-09-24 22:27:05 +08:00
  • 0c251c972c Support showing favorite subscribed subreddits in the main page. Alex Ning 2020-09-24 19:01:54 +08:00
  • d6051ca932 Support hiding tab titles. Support changing tab count. Alex Ning 2020-09-24 17:28:13 +08:00
  • cf1d14264d Support showing subscribed subreddits in the main page. Alex Ning 2020-09-24 15:20:11 +08:00
  • 396501e350 Set NSFW, NSFW blurring and spoiler blurring on a per-user basis. Only close the account section in the navigation drawer after dismissing if the account section is open. Alex Ning 2020-09-23 19:20:41 +08:00
  • d730b719b8 Always close the account section in the navigation drawer when dismissed. Alex Ning 2020-09-23 12:28:42 +08:00
  • 05ea54a7c9 Fix an issue in biometric authentication in SecurityPreferenceFragment. Alex Ning 2020-09-23 12:01:50 +08:00
  • 3aa36ff74f Migrate to ViewPager2 in AccountSavedThingActivity. Alex Ning 2020-09-23 09:41:51 +08:00
  • 31c32148bc Migrate to ViewPager2 in SearchResultActivity. Alex Ning 2020-09-23 00:26:05 +08:00
  • 58af3557e8 Support Chrome Custom Tabs in Android 11. Alex Ning 2020-09-22 23:41:57 +08:00
  • c5480bfb98 Fix an issue in lazy mode. Alex Ning 2020-09-20 10:38:26 +08:00
  • 4f40f73c98 Migrate to ViewPager2 in ViewSubredditDetailActivity and ViewUserDetailActivity. Alex Ning 2020-09-20 00:26:47 +08:00
  • 8d2769d45a Fix minor UI issue in item_user_flair. Alex Ning 2020-09-19 00:19:21 +08:00
  • bf906b8a6c Hide Security option if no biometric authentication available. Require biometric authentication when going into security settings. Alex Ning 2020-09-19 00:07:41 +08:00
  • 8a999a04c3 Fix Header problem in markdown bottom bar. Alex Ning 2020-09-18 22:09:35 +08:00
  • bf8103aa17 Fix flairTextView not visible in PostImageActivity and PostVideoActivity when a subreddit name is specified. Alex Ning 2020-09-18 12:16:40 +08:00
  • 50a75ea4f9 Support Markdown bottom bar in EditCommentActivity, EditPostActivity and PostTextActivity. Alex Ning 2020-09-18 12:13:17 +08:00
  • c809215759 Support link and header in markdown bottom bar. Alex Ning 2020-09-18 11:50:28 +08:00
  • 7cbe3d043f Implement some markdown syntax item in CommentActivity. Alex Ning 2020-09-18 10:24:41 +08:00
  • 2f27074478 Start implementing markdown toolbar. Alex Ning 2020-09-18 00:21:50 +08:00
  • 1fc2848813 Optimize CommentsListingRecyclerViewAdapter. Alex Ning 2020-09-17 22:21:02 +08:00
  • 380ead1a1d Support swipe action in CommentAndPostRecyclerViewAdapter and CommentsListingRecyclerViewAdapter. Alex Ning 2020-09-17 22:07:21 +08:00
  • 366660a6d0 Support swipe action in PostCompactBaseViewHolder. Alex Ning 2020-09-17 21:38:50 +08:00
  • 38ce4db311 Fix flairs contains only images not shown. Alex Ning 2020-09-17 21:18:03 +08:00
  • a3367c193b Select user flair in subreddits. Alex Ning 2020-09-17 11:08:06 +08:00
  • 9979c91b3c Remove some unused resources. Alex Ning 2020-09-16 20:35:31 +08:00
  • 350acdb500 Add an option which is long press to hide toolbar in post compact layout. This option has crappy animation for now. Add another option to hide toolbar in post compact layout by default. Alex Ning 2020-09-16 11:58:42 +08:00
  • eb5cc7d7d4 Add an option to require authentication before going to account section in navigation drawer. Alex Ning 2020-09-16 11:23:38 +08:00
  • ef514a85c7 Add an option to disable pull to refresh. Alex Ning 2020-09-15 23:58:17 +08:00
  • 9444599f4b Add an option to enable swipe action. Fix text color in FlairBottomSheetFragment. Alex Ning 2020-09-15 23:43:26 +08:00
  • 7c23be5d2f Add an option to disable swiping between tabs in MainActivity. Alex Ning 2020-09-15 23:03:08 +08:00
  • 8ce4a0ef6b Migrate to ViewPager2 in MainActivity. Make POST_LAYOUT_POPULAR_POST and POST_LAYOUT_ALL_POST legacy settings. Fix post layout cannot be remembered in MainActivity. Alex Ning 2020-09-15 14:45:59 +08:00
  • 908cd0aaab Add an option to disable vibration when swipe action is triggered. Alex Ning 2020-09-15 00:22:57 +08:00
  • 4870d2bee6 Fix spoiler background color that cannot hide spoiler. Support spoiler in MessageRecyclerViewAdapter. Alex Ning 2020-09-14 10:34:11 +08:00
  • acaece6e3e Viewing comment's full markdown is available. Alex Ning 2020-09-14 09:06:31 +08:00
  • 4cf401756f Fully collapsing comments with no children is available. Alex Ning 2020-09-13 23:06:56 +08:00